Young Reuven becomes friends with a fish which gladly shares his golden scales with the needy people of Reuven's village, although each lost scale puts his own health at risk. Includes author's note about the origin of the story in two Jewish tales, and the guidance found in every religion, and in economics, for protecting our environment and using resources wisely.
91) Boxes for Katje
Author
Pub. Date
2003.
Edition
First edition.
Language
English
Description
After a young Dutch girl writes to her new American friend in thanks for the care package sent after World War II, she begins to receive increasingly larger boxes.
